BOÎTE DE SÉCURITÉ numérique basée sur Arduino : 10 étapes
BOÎTE DE SÉCURITÉ numérique basée sur Arduino : 10 étapes
Anonim
BOÎTE DE SÉCURITÉ numérique basée sur Arduino
BOÎTE DE SÉCURITÉ numérique basée sur Arduino
BOÎTE DE SÉCURITÉ numérique basée sur Arduino
BOÎTE DE SÉCURITÉ numérique basée sur Arduino
BOÎTE DE SÉCURITÉ numérique basée sur Arduino
BOÎTE DE SÉCURITÉ numérique basée sur Arduino

Salut les gars! Vous avez quelque chose que vous souhaitez conserver en toute sécurité ? Quelque chose qui doit être tenu à l'écart des intrus indésirables et des envahisseurs de la vie privée ? Eh bien, j'ai une solution à votre problème! Voici un coffre-fort à verrouillage basé sur Arduino

Étape 1: Regardez la vidéo

regardez cette vidéo pour une représentation visuelle étape par étape avec une narration des étapes.

Étape 2: Conception

Conception
Conception
Conception
Conception
Conception
Conception

pour commencer, J'ai créé un modèle à grande échelle du coffre-fort réel sur " AUTODESK's INVENTOR PRO " qui est un C. A. D. 3D. logiciel pour les innovateurs comme vous et moi.

après la conception, je suis passé à l'étape de la sélection des matériaux.

pour le matériel, nous avons le meilleur matériel pour cette application ACIER.

parce que je réutilise constamment les modules et autres articles électroniques, je choisis de ne pas m'en tenir à STEEL safe, car ce sera un sacré gâchis à stocker.

alors j'ai choisi le carton car il peut être recyclé une fois le projet terminé.

puisque nous savons tous que le carton est assez délicat et peut se casser facilement, j'ai donc utilisé ici quelques petits morceaux de carton triangulaires isocèles (26 au total, 3 par coin de mur, 4 pour les coins de porte) avec de la colle CHAUDE à coller les faces des murs dans chaque direction.

pour les dimensions et autres détails exacts, je télécharge mes fichiers CAO, téléchargez-les pour référence, si vous n'avez pas de logiciel de CAO, je vous donnerai un aperçu des dimensions.

1. Volume de la BOÎTE

300 mm x 300 mm x 300 mm (lb h)

2. Volume de la porte

200 mm x 50 mm x 200 mm (lb h)

Donc, fondamentalement, le fonctionnement mécanique de ce projet est similaire à celui d'une porte, accepte qu'il ait une serrure électronique, qui est contrôlée par un microcontrôleur.

Étape 3: Rassemblez le matériel

Rassembler le matériel
Rassembler le matériel
Rassembler le matériel
Rassembler le matériel
Rassembler le matériel
Rassembler le matériel

Voici ce dont vous avez besoin

A. Électronique

1. Carte de microcontrôleur Arduino.

2. Écran LCD 16x2 I2C (I-square-C)

3. Verrouillage du solénoïde.

4. Clavier 4x4.

5. Avertisseur sonore.

6. MOSFET (IRFZ44N).

7. Résistance de 10 kohms.

Prise i/p mâle CC 8.12v 5.5mm

9. Prise femelle DC 12v 5.5mm

10. Câbles de raccordement mâle-femelle

11. Carte à usage général (autrement, utilisez une planche à pain).

12. Fer à souder.

13. quelques fils de cavalier.

14. IC 7805 (régulateur de tension)

B. Divers

1. Carton

2. Ciseaux

3. Coupe-boîtes

4. Pistolet à colle chaude

5. Charnière

6. boulons (boulons M3 de 20 mm de long avec écrous)

7. Boulons autotaraudeurs.

8. Jeu de tournevis.

veuillez noter

ce n'est PAS une promotion payée d'aucune entreprise de quelque manière que ce soit, vous pouvez utiliser des produits similaires, tous les liens sont trouvés par une simple recherche google.

Étape 4: fabrication de la BOX

Faire la BOÎTE
Faire la BOÎTE
Faire la BOÎTE
Faire la BOÎTE
Faire la BOÎTE
Faire la BOÎTE
Faire la BOÎTE
Faire la BOÎTE

pour construire la BOX

1. Coupez 5 morceaux de carton de 300 mm x 300 mm.

2. coupez 30 triangles à angle droit isocèles pour le soutien.

3. Utilisez un pistolet à colle chaude pour jeter un adhésif de la taille d'une pièce de monnaie pour coller à droite la face inférieure avec la face gauche en utilisant le petit support triangulaire que nous avons coupé à l'étape précédente.

4. maintenant sceller tout le bord à l'aide d'un adhésif à colle chaude.

5. répétez les étapes 2 à 4 jusqu'à ce que les faces supérieures droite, gauche et supérieure soient collées ensemble.

6. gardez l'arrière ouvert, nous aurons besoin d'accéder à l'électronique et de coller le cadre avant.

Étape 5: Électronique

Électronique
Électronique
Électronique
Électronique
Électronique
Électronique

ici, j'utilise ARDUINO UNO.

pas

1. connectez la broche du clavier

1- D9

2- D8

3- J7

4- D6

5- D5

6- D4

7- D3

8- D2

il y a une petite flèche sur le clavier pour indiquer la broche 1

2. Connectez le positif du buzzer à la broche D10 et le négatif à la terre

3. Connectez 16 X 2 L. C. D. Affichage

Broche SCL tp A5, Épinglez SDA sur A4, Vcc à 5V sur Arduino (Power Pin), GND à la masse sur Arduino (Power Pin).

4. Connexion pour MOSFET (IRFZ44N)

source - GND d'Arduino et alimentation 12V

Portail - Pin D13 Arduino

Vidange - Solénoïde négatif.

Résistance de 10K ohms entre la porte et la source.

5. Connexion au solénoïde

Positif - Alimentation +12V (c'est-à-dire Jack DC 5.5mm femelle).

Négatif - Drain de Mosfet.

6. Régulateur de tension (IC LM7805)

Vin - + 12 v DC 5.5 Femelle

Gnd - Terre et Arduino GND (Power Pin)

Vout - 5V Arduino (broche d'alimentation).

Étape 6: Codage

Codage
Codage

Ici, j'ai utilisé 3 bibliothèques, c'est-à-dire

eeprom, Cristal liquide_I2C

et clavier

Donc, dans ce code, j'ai stocké le code d'accès par défaut qui est 0123 à l'eeprom d'atmega328p, utilisé conditionnelle if else pour vérifier le mot de passe entré et ouvrir / fermer le verrou en conséquence.

De plus, j'ai attribué le caractère spécial "#" pour changer le mot de passe, ce qui vérifiera si vous avez le mot de passe actuel et si le mot de passe actuel est correct, vous pouvez attribuer un nouveau mot de passe à 4 chiffres.

a également utilisé l'écran LCD pour l'interaction, utilisé les commandes d'écriture de base claires de l'écran LCD, en fonction des conditions et créé à la fin une fonction appelée bip pour indiquer les boutons cliqués à la fin du code..trouver le code dans les fichiers joints.

Bibliothèques.

LiquidCrystal_I2C

github.com/fdebrabander/Arduino-LiquidCrys…

Bibliothèque EEPROM V2.0 pour Arduino

github.com/PaulStoffregen/EEPROM

Bibliothèque de claviers pour Arduino

github.com/Chris--A/Keypad

Étape 7: porte

Porte
Porte
Porte
Porte
Porte
Porte

dans cette étape, nous allons terminer la porte

1. découpez 2 morceaux de carton de 200 mm x 200 mm.

2. coupez 4 morceaux de 200m x 50mm.

fente 2.make pour lcd.

3. marquer les trous pour LCD, solénoïde, Arduino UNO.

4. utilisez des boulons M3 x 20 mm avec des écrous pour fixer l'écran LCD, le solénoïde, l'Arduino UNO.

5. collez le côté droit, le côté gauche, le haut, le bas à l'avant à l'aide d'un pistolet à colle chaude et de triangles en carton.

6. Montez la charnière à l'aide des vis à bois M4 sur le côté droit.

Étape 8: Cadre de porte

Cadre de porte
Cadre de porte
Cadre de porte
Cadre de porte
Cadre de porte
Cadre de porte
Cadre de porte
Cadre de porte

après avoir terminé la porte, nous fixerons la porte sur le cadre de la porte.

pas

1. Coupez 6 cartons de taille 50 mm X 300 mm.

2. joindre 3 morceaux de bande de carton à l'aide d'un pistolet à colle chaude.

3. Collez le CardBoard Stip à 50 mm de l'avant de la boîte et collez-le à l'aide de colle chaude et de triangles comme support.

4. faire une fente de 20 mm x 20 mm sur une autre bande de carton pour faire une fente pour la serrure. coller ce parallèle en ne laissant aucun espace sur le côté gauche.

5. Vissez les vis à bois M4 sur le support de charnière droit.

Étape 9: Finition

Finition
Finition
Finition
Finition
Finition
Finition

étape

1. Couvrez l'espace libre laissé par la porte à l'aide d'un autre morceau de carton.

2. utilisez du papier texturé velours pour couvrir le volume interne du cube pour lui donner une sensation et une texture de voûte.

3. Installez la face arrière en carton sur la BOÎTE.

4. retirez le papier blanc sur ce carton en roulant doucement et en décollant le papier de la couche en dessous.

Étape 10: Conclusion

Conclusion
Conclusion

Donc, dans cette construction de bricolage, nous apprenons un peu le codage arduino, nous avons travaillé avec l'écran LCD arduino le plus simple (I2C) et nous avons créé notre propre SAFE BOX électronique, qui peut facilement stocker n'importe quoi, des bijoux coûteux à l'argent.